The artist and his influence
Peder Severin Krøyer, born in 1851, is often regarded as one of the greatest representatives of Scandinavian Impressionism. His artistic journey is marked by diverse influences, ranging from European masters to the Nordic landscapes that surround him. Krøyer, through his talent, has evolved Danish painting, integrating innovative techniques while remaining true to his cultural identity. His work reflects an era when art was freeing itself from conventions, turning the gaze toward nature and scenes of everyday life. Through his paintings, he immortalized moments of conviviality, instances of contemplation, and offered a new way to perceive the world.
